Called the "Golden
Pagoda" in honor of its unusual pagoda shaped hardtop, the 230SL was
introduced at the Geneva Auto Show in 1963.
It truly was the re-invention of the sports car for daily use.The SL
combined all of the comforts of a touring car and the performance of a
sports car, It was designed with front and rear crumple
zones--something new for the day.
